PHOTO REPORT: DIMMU BORGIR + KREATOR LIVE Forum Karlin, PRAGUE,​ dec 9, 2018


European heart, Prague, was exposed to some legendary squads from Scandinavia and closer Germany.  

Norwegian (black) metal squad has shown Prague very nice concert  while introducing their last album Eonian released this year. Also, we could hear some their older hit songs as Dimmu Borgir or Progenies of The Great Apocalypse. Dimmu’s show was closed by their mighty  Mourning Palace from Enthrone Darkness Triumphant.

After Dimmu Borgir, German thrash metal legends played their set with some projection behind themselves and also in the front during the intro. The music was still thrash metal but full of pretty modern sound. To me, it seemed they had more fans in the hall than Norwegians before. Maybe the alcohol in between bands during  the pause has helped in this matter a little.  

Concert went well and sound was very good. Some fans complained about the sound quality, but I was pleased. There was only small hickup in the entrance regarding some formal stuff, but thankfully it was resolved…

Thanks to the bands for nice performance they have delivered, Nuclear Blast, Pragokoncert Bohemia and staff for making this concert possible and pretty much smooth.

Forum Karlín, Prague, Dec 9th 2018

Onslaught announce new line up & will unveil at Bloodstock Festival show 10th August


image1

UK Thrashers ONSLAUGHT will unveil their new line up on the mainstage at ‘Bloodstock Festival’ Catton Hall, Derbyshire, on Friday 10th August.

Longstanding members NigeRockett, Sy Keeler & Jeff Williams will be joined by James Perry (drums) and Wayne Dorman (guitar).

NigeRockett comments:

“The band is genuinely sounding more powerful and aggressively focused than ever before!  James has been a great friend of the band for many years and is one hell of a drummer, a complete thrashing machine, so solid and lighting fast.
